What does the Bible say about crying out to God in desperation?

Answered in 1 source

The Bible encourages believers to cry out to God in their times of desperation, inviting them to pour out their hearts before Him.

In Lamentations 2:19, the Lord calls His people to arise, cry out in the night, and pour out their hearts like water before Him. This act of crying out represents a sincere desperation and reliance on God amid trials, reflecting an understanding that He is the source of hope and deliverance. Even when faced with devastation, as experienced by Judah, the call to reach out to God remains an avenue for grace, healing, and redemption.
Scripture References: Lamentations 2:19
